2.0 out of 5 stars Bang bang libertines are dead, 13 May 2006
Its official... The libertines are dead and Dirty pretty things shot them down (with babyshambles as their right hand man)
The song starts off with "Oh tell me what did you expect?" In truth? We expected a whole lot more from this band. We expected some evident artefacts of the former brilliance buried under the masses of drugs and corruption to be apparent in this song. We expected to see some hope for this band, and for the libertines.. and expected this band o reassure us that the libertines ARENT dead.. that while the two have gone their seperate ways, they still will remain to bring music to our ears. However, did we get that? No my friend.. Indeed we did not.
Its not that I hate Dirty pretty things.. In fact I really did want to like this band. While Babyshambles (Pete doherty's new band) is well, quite frankly...Shambles to be honest, and make no effort to even appeal to their fans by never turning up to half of their gigs- I had high hopes for this newer band- which in reality is a little naive now that you may think of it.
The song "Bang bang you're dead" has no depth whatsoever.. no poetic lyrics at all (not to say that every song shoudl be a Matthew bellamy composite of course but at least some meaningful, or standout lyrics) no depth or any imagination or creativity.. Just a one liner catchy hook "Bang bang you're dead" repeated over and over again.Sure its catchy but it gets so overplayed that it will drive the listener up the wall or hope that they were indeed dead. The truth is that that is exactly what the libertines are, and any hope for us libertines fans.. somewhere along their succes, they died. Throw in some sloppy half hearted basslines, some average mediocre guitar riffs and you'/ve basically got a slapdash excuse for a song.
There are so many crap british "indie" rock bands out there nowadays, who think they can sell records just so long as an electric guitar and a bass is somewhere present in their songs. Not to say that Dirty pretty things fall into this genre, but the thing is, as a libertines fan i KNOW they could do SO much better than this! This is not the man who created songs such as "Music when the lights go out" or the equally good song - What Katie did- with fun, romantic lyrics such as "Since you've said goodbye..polkadots fill my eye"Of course, this may be my own bitterness and reminiscing over the libertines former glory.. In fact, if you're NOT a libertines fan then you may actually find this song very appealing, since there are so many new "indie" rock fans (or should i say Hipsters) out there nowadays.. So yes, its understandable that you may find this song really rather good.. and why not? So dont take my review too personally.. listen to the song and make up your own minds, u may find u take a liking to this new track. However, if you ARE a former libertines fan, then when listening to this track one may find that they ask themselves- what became of the likely lads?
